It's official now Red Bull are best-of-the-rest
Resurgent Red Bull replaced Ferrari as the best-of-the-rest behind Mercedes after racing to their first double-podium in over a year at the German Grand Prix. Australian Daniel Ricciardo, driving in his 100th F1 race, crossed the line behind winner Lewis Hamilton, to score his second podium in succession ahead of Dutch team mate Max Verstappen who finished third.
